I have all my music on my Android phone and tablet (a lot of 24bit). I know that I can cast this music with My Music/Wifi to the Ultra. But I find the Wiim Home app a bit limited, so I intend to also keep using Bubbleupnp and Mediamonkey.
When I start casting from Bubbleupnp/Mediamonkey I see 2 casting renderers: Wiim Ultra (DLNA?) and Wiim Ultra (Chromecast). When I cast to Wiim Ultra the screen of the Ultra displays the bitrate of the song that is played. When I cast to Wiim Ultra (Chromecast) I don't see the bitrate, but only the text 'cast from Bubbleupnp/Mediamonkey'.
Do you know if there is any other difference between these 2 casting renderers (e.g. quality?)
 
I think the Ultra’s Chromecast (CastLite 2.0 I think it’s sometimes called) is restricted to 24/48 unlike earlier WiiMs and has been known to have stability issues. I’d stick with UPNP where you’ll get the full 24/192
